Unlocking Efficiency and Innovation: The Role of Robotic Process Automation (RPA)

In today's fast-paced and competitive business environment, organizations are constantly seeking ways to improve efficiency, reduce costs, and increase productivity. Robotic Process Automation (RPA) has emerged as a powerful tool that can help businesses achieve these objectives.
What is Robotic Process Automation (RPA)?
Robotic Process Automation (RPA) is a technology that allows businesses to automate repetitive, rule-based tasks. It uses software robots, also known as "bots," to mimic human actions and interact with digital systems. These bots can log into applications, navigate through screens, input data, and complete tasks just like humans would.
The Role of RPA in Business:
RPA can be used to automate a wide range of tasks across various industries and departments. Here are some examples:
Finance and Accounting: Automating tasks such as accounts payable and receivable, invoice processing, and financial reporting.
Customer Service: Automating tasks such as answering FAQs, resolving customer inquiries, and processing orders.
Human Resources: Automating tasks such as onboarding new employees, processing payroll, and managing benefits.
IT: Automating tasks such as provisioning accounts, managing user access, and deploying software updates.
Impact of RPA on Businesses:
Implementing RPA can offer numerous benefits to businesses, including:
Increased efficiency and productivity: RPA can automate time-consuming and tedious tasks, freeing up employees to focus on more strategic and value-added activities.
Reduced costs: RPA can help businesses save money on labor costs, as well as reduce errors and compliance risks.
Improved accuracy and compliance: RPA bots are programmed to follow specific rules and procedures, which can help to improve accuracy and compliance with regulations.
Enhanced process visibility and control: RPA provides businesses with a clear view of their processes, which can help them identify and address bottlenecks.
Improved customer satisfaction: RPA can help businesses improve customer satisfaction by automating tasks such as order processing and customer service interactions.

Top Technologies That Will Transform The Fintech Industry

Financial Technology or fintech is revolutionising the way businesses and governments function worldwide. This innovative solution refers to the application of technology to improve and optimise the use and delivery of financial services.
Fintech startups build intelligent software and algorithms that help business owners and customers easily and effectively manage various financial operations. Some of the ingenious existing examples of fintech are mobile payments, online financing, stock trading, insurance, etc.
According to a report by Statista, there were 10,755 fintech startups in America, 9,323 in Europe, the Middle East, and Africa, and 6,268 in the Asia Pacific Region in November 2021.
Another report states that the global fintech revenue is expected to grow from 92 billion euros in 2018 to 188 billion euros by 2024 at an average growth rate of 12%.
Fintech has considerable potential to disrupt the traditional banking and finance industry to improve and automate financial services. Considering the evolving rate of technology, a fintech startup must remain updated with the current trends to keep up with the market. Hence in the following sections, we have listed the five technology trends that can skyrocket the growth of a fintech startup. Also, how the Best mobile app design & development company in the UK can help you in Fintech App development.
1. Artificial Intelligence
Artificial intelligence or AI imparts the problem-solving and thinking capabilities of humans to machines. In recent years, the fintech industry has become heavily dependent on AI for numerous purposes like decision making, improving digital payments, identifying purchasing behavior patterns, etc.
The global AI in the fintech market will grow from USD 7.25 billion in 2021 to USD 24.17 billion in 2026 at a CAGR of 27.6%, reports Business Research Company.
AI can increase the value of the global banking industry by USD 1 trillion per year, says McKinsey.
AI applications like chat interfaces, wealth management, facial recognition, price forecasting, market trackers, etc., will be prevalent in the future and lead to an exponential rise in value creation. In addition, AI will drastically decrease the events of cybercrimes and financial threats because it effectively deals with unstructured data.
2. Blockchain
Blockchain is one of the most significant disruptive technologies that will radically change traditional financial services. It can be described as a digital ledger or database that records and distributes transactions in a business network.
Financial institutions use blockchain to increase security, reduce costs, and boost efficiency. This technology has been rising since 2018, tempting banks worldwide to adopt this innovative solution to secure their financial transactions.
According to research, the global blockchain in the fintech market can grow at a CAGR of 75.9%, increasing from USD 230 million in 2017 to USD 6228.2 million by 2023.
Blockchain records encrypted transactions that are impossible to penetrate. At the same time, it reduces the chances of hacking attacks by mandating transaction approval by network stakeholders. Moreover, Blockchain uses tokens as assets for value transfer, promoting the use of a single universal currency
3. Serverless
Serverless is an emerging technology that is rapidly changing the banking and financial industry by simplifying app creation. No matter what the size of your fintech startup, you can get remarkable benefits by utilising serverless features.
Your company can create and maintain applications on a simple cloud-based server in a serverless architecture. You don’t have to waste valuable resources on managing the servers or solving issues because the cloud providers maintain the back end of the app. No wonder why this technology is becoming popular among mobile app development companies.
Serverless architecture reduces the burden off your shoulder and helps you create lightweight apps easily and quickly to enhance your customer experience. Moreover, this increases business productivity and helps create new revenue streams for increased profits.
We are an App Development Company in the UK and a top provider of mobile app development services and have developed outstanding applications for fintech startups using Serverless technology.
4. Robotic Process Automation
Robotic Process Automation is a technology that uses software robots to emulate human activities like collecting data, moving files, filling forms, etc. RPA can be used to automate repeatable tasks that don’t need much human intelligence, making business processes effective.
Your company can use chatbots that interact with customers and answer their queries anytime during the day or night. The chatbots also take less time to reply to customers, enhancing user experience.
Other activities include data entry, managing and processing loans, consolidation and reporting, and analysing customers’ complaints. This simple technology can impart high value to any company, ensuring accuracy and high efficiency.
5. IoT
IoT or Internet of Things has given the fintech industry a tremendous boost in the past few years by providing extra security and increasing customer satisfaction. This technology can be described as a network of connected objects using sensors to collect and exchange data with other systems.

Markets and Markets Report says that the global IoT in Banking, Financial Services and Insurance market can grow at a CAGR of 52.1% from USD 249.4 million in 2018 to USD 2030 million by 2023.
According to a Statista report, the global IoT market is expected to grow from USD 389 billion in 2020 to over USD one trillion in 2030. At the same time, the number of IoT-connected devices would increase by 200%.
Cashless payments, introducing smart ATMs and banks, using security systems for fraud protection, supervising supply chain activity to reduce complicacy in debt collection, understanding the consumer market by analysing customer behavior, etc., are examples of how IoT helps businesses improve customer services.

What objections would you actually accept to AI?
Roughly in order of urgency, at least in my opinion:
Problem 1: Curation
The large tech monopolies have essentially abandoned curation and are raking in the dough by monetizing the process of showing you crap you don't want.
The YouTube content farm; the Steam asset flip; SEO spam; drop-shipped crap on Etsy and Amazon.
AI makes these pernicious, user hostile practices even easier.
Problem 2: Economic disruption
This has a bunch of aspects, but key to me is that *all* automation threatens people who have built a living on doing work. If previously difficult, high skill work suddenly becomes low skill, this is economically threatening to the high skill workers. Key to me is that this is true of *all* work, independent of whether the work is drudgery or deeply fulfilling. Go automate an Amazon fulfillment center and the employees will not be thanking you.
There's also just the general threat of existing relationships not accounting for AI, in terms of, like, residuals or whatever.
Problem 3: Opacity
Basically all these AI products are extremely opaque. The companies building them are not at all transparent about the source of their data, how it is used, or how their tools work. Because they view the tools as things they own whose outputs reflect on their company, they mess with the outputs in order to attempt to ensure that the outputs don't reflect badly on their company.
These processes are opaque and not communicated clearly or accurately to end users; in fact, because AI text tools hallucinate, they will happily give you *fake* error messages if you ask why they returned an error.
There's been allegations that Mid journey and Open AI don't comply with European data protection laws, as well.
There is something that does bother me, too, about the use of big data as a profit center. I don't think it's a copyright or theft issue, but it is a fact that these companies are using public data to make a lot of money while being extremely closed off about how exactly they do that. I'm not a huge fan of the closed source model for this stuff when it is so heavily dependent on public data.
Problem 4: Environmental maybe? Related to problem 3, it's just not too clear what kind of impact all this AI stuff is having in terms of power costs. Honestly it all kind of does something, so I'm not hugely concerned, but I do kind of privately think that in the not too distant future a lot of these companies will stop spending money on enormous server farms just so that internet randos can try to get Chat-GPT to write porn.
Problem 5: They kind of don't work
Text programs frequently make stuff up. Actually, a friend pointed out to me that, in pulp scifi, robots will often say something like, "There is an 80% chance the guards will spot you!"
If you point one of those AI assistants at something, and ask them what it is, a lot of times they just confidently say the wrong thing. This same friend pointed out that, under the hood, the image recognition software is working with probabilities. But I saw lots of videos of the Rabbit AI assistant thing confidently being completely wrong about what it was looking at.
Chat-GPT hallucinates. Image generators are unable to consistently produce the same character and it's actually pretty difficult and unintuitive to produce a specific image, rather than a generic one.
This may be fixed in the near future or it might not, I have no idea.
Problem 6: Kinetic sameness.
One of the subtle changes of the last century is that more and more of what we do in life is look at a screen, while either sitting or standing, and making a series of small hand gestures. The process of writing, of producing an image, of getting from place to place are converging on a single physical act. As Marshall Macluhan pointed out, driving a car is very similar to watching TV, and making a movie is now very similar, as a set of physical movements, to watching one.
There is something vaguely unsatisfying about this.
Related, perhaps only in the sense of being extremely vague, is a sense that we may soon be mediating all, or at least many, of our conversations through AI tools. Have it punch up that email when you're too tired to write clearly. There is something I find disturbing about the idea of communication being constantly edited and punched up by a series of unrelated middlemen, *especially* in the current climate, where said middlemen are large impersonal monopolies who are dedicated to opaque, user hostile practices.
Given all of the above, it is baffling and sometimes infuriating to me that the two most popular arguments against AI boil down to "Transformative works are theft and we need to restrict fair use even more!" and "It's bad to use technology to make art, technology is only for boring things!"

News of the Day 6/11/25: AI
Paywall free.
More seriously, from the NY Times:
"For Some Recent Graduates, the A.I. Job Apocalypse May Already Be Here" (Paywall Free)
You can see hints of this in the economic data. Unemployment for recent college graduates has jumped to an unusually high 5.8 percent in recent months, and the Federal Reserve Bank of New York recently warned that the employment situation for these workers had “deteriorated noticeably.” Oxford Economics, a research firm that studies labor markets, found that unemployment for recent graduates was heavily concentrated in technical fields like finance and computer science, where A.I. has made faster gains. [...] Using A.I. to automate white-collar jobs has been a dream among executives for years. (I heard them fantasizing about it in Davos back in 2019.) But until recently, the technology simply wasn’t good enough. You could use A.I. to automate some routine back-office tasks — and many companies did — but when it came to the more complex and technical parts of many jobs, A.I. couldn’t hold a candle to humans. That is starting to change, especially in fields, such as software engineering, where there are clear markers of success and failure. (Such as: Does the code work or not?) In these fields, A.I. systems can be trained using a trial-and-error process known as reinforcement learning to perform complex sequences of actions on their own. Eventually, they can become competent at carrying out tasks that would take human workers hours or days to complete.
I've been hearing my whole life how automation was coming for all our jobs. First it was giant robots replacing big burly men on factory assembly lines. Now it seems to be increasingly sophisticated bits of code coming after paper-movers like me. I'm not sure we're there yet, quite, but the NYT piece does make a compelling argument that we're getting close.
The real question is, why is this a bad thing? And the obvious answer is people need to support themselves, and every job cut is one less person who can do that. But what I really mean is, if we can get the outputs we need to live well with one less person having to put in a day's work to get there, what does it say about us that we haven't worked out a way to make that a good thing?
Put another way, how come we haven't worked out a better way to share resources and get everyone what they need to thrive when we honestly don't need as much labor-hours for them to "earn" it as we once did?
I don't have the solution, but if some enterprising progressive politician wants to get on that, they could do worse. I keep hearing how Democrats need bold new ideas directed to helping the working class.

It used to be that when BMW would refit a factory to build a new car, the only way the automaker could check if the chassis would fit through the production line was to fly a team out and physically push the body through the process, making note of any snags.
Now, process engineers can simply run a simulation, sending a 3D model of the car through a near-identical digital twin of the factory. Any mistakes are spotted before the production line is built, saving time and money.
Such is the power of the industrial metaverse. Forget sending your avatar to virtual meetings with remote colleagues or poker nights with distant friends, as Mark Zuckerberg envisioned in 2021 when he changed Facebook’s name to Meta; the metaverse idea has found its killer app in manufacturing.
While the consumer version of the metaverse has stumbled, the industrial metaverse is expected to be worth $100 billion globally by 2030, according to a World Economic Forum report. In this context, the concept of the metaverse refers to a convergence of technologies including simulations, sensors, augmented reality, and 3D standards. Varvn Aryacetas, Deloitte’s AI strategy and innovation practice leader for the UK, prefers to describe it as spatial computing. “It’s about bridging the physical world with the digital world,” he says. This can include training in virtual reality, digital product design, and virtual simulations of physical spaces such as factories.
In 2022, Nvidia—the games graphics company that now powers AI with its GPUs—unveiled Omniverse, a set of tools for building simulations, running digital twins, and powering automation. It acts as a platform for the industrial metaverse. “This is a general technology—it can be used for all kinds of things,” says Rev Lebaredian, vice president of Omniverse and simulation technology at Nvidia. “I mean, representing the real world inside a computer simulation is just very useful for a lot of things—but it’s absolutely essential for building any system that has autonomy in it.”
Home improvement chain Lowe’s uses the platform to test new layouts in digital twins before building them in its physical stores. Zaha Hadid Architects creates virtual models of its projects for remote collaboration. Amazon simulates warehouses to train virtual robots before letting real ones join the floor. And BMW has built virtual models for all its sites, including its newest factory in Debrecen, Hungary, which was planned and tested virtually before construction.
To simulate its entire manufacturing process, BMW filled its virtual factories with 3D models of its cars, equipment, and even people. It created these elements in an open-source file format originated by Pixar called Universal Scene Description (OpenUSD), with Omniverse providing the technical foundation for the virtual models and BMW creating its own software layers on top, explains Matthias Mayr, virtual factory specialist at BMW.
“If you imagine a factory that would take half an hour to walk from one side to the other side, you can imagine it’s also quite a large model,” Mayr says. Hence turning to a gaming company for the technology—they know how to render scenes you can run through. Early versions of the virtual factory even had gaming-style WASD keyboard navigation, but this was dropped in favor of a click-based interface akin to exploring Google Street View in a browser, so anyone could easily find their way.
BMW also uses Omniverse for collaboration on car design and customization visualizations for customers, but a key benefit is being able to model production lines. New cars mean a new assembly process, but refitting a factory is a daunting process. Previously, key information was held in silos—production crews understood details of the assembly process, external suppliers had specs of new parts or machinery, architects had detailed building plans—and costs would pile up for every delay or mistake. “The later you find a problem, the worse it is,” says Lebaredian.
Now, problems are worked out virtually, with a central location for standardized data to be held. There’s still a critical human element: Mapping a facility requires sending a laser scanner strapped to a person running through a factory to capture point cloud data about how everything is arranged. Design engineers also need to create a 3D model of every stage of a car as it’s assembled. This level of detail allows BMW to virtually test the assembly process, complete with simulations of robotics, machines, and even human workers, as BMW has data tracking how long it takes employees to assemble a part.
The main idea is to avoid errors—does that machine even fit there?—but the system also enables optimization, such as moving a rack of components closer to a particular station to save steps for human assemblers. “You can optimize first and gain a lot of efficiency in the first production, and in the construction phase, you have fewer mistakes,” Mayr says. “It’s less error prone.”
Omniverse being a Nvidia platform, AI is naturally next. BMW is already layering in generative AI to help with navigation of its virtual models—they’re so massive that finding a particular point in the digital factory can still require asking a human expert for directions. But the aim is to use AI to optimize production lines too. “Because you have the whole data available, not just for one plant, it will be able to make good suggestions,” says Mayr—lessons learned in one factory could more easily be applied to others.
And then there’s robotics and other autonomous systems. Here, Omniverse can offer a digital space for testing before deploying in the real world, but it can also generate synthetic training data by running simulations, just as driverless car systems are trained with virtual video footage generated by AI. “Real-world experience isn’t going to come mostly from the real world—it comes from simulation,” says Lebaredian.
Aryacetas predicts that the biggest impact from the industrial metaverse will be embodied or physical AI—in other words, robots. “Robots aren’t fully there yet, but they’re rapidly training up to understand the physical world around them—and that’s being done because of these underlying spatial computing technologies,” he says.
The future of the metaverse isn’t avatars in a virtual world; it’s digital twins teaching industrial robots how to step out into the physical one.

Top B.Tech Courses in Maharashtra – CSE, AI, IT, and ECE Compared
B.Tech courses continue to attract students across India, and Maharashtra remains one of the most preferred states for higher technical education. From metro cities to emerging academic hubs like Solapur, students get access to diverse courses and skilled faculty. Among all available options, four major branches stand out: Computer Science and Engineering (CSE), Artificial Intelligence (AI), Information Technology (IT), and Electronics and Communication Engineering (ECE).
Each of these streams offers a different learning path. B.Tech in Computer Science and Engineering focuses on coding, algorithms, and system design. Students learn Python, Java, data structures, software engineering, and database systems. These skills are relevant for software companies, startups, and IT consulting.
B.Tech in Artificial Intelligence covers deep learning, neural networks, data processing, and computer vision. Students work on real-world problems using AI models. They also learn about ethical AI practices and automation systems. Companies hiring AI talent are in healthcare, retail, fintech, and manufacturing.
B.Tech in IT trains students in systems administration, networking, cloud computing, and application services. Graduates often work in system support, IT infrastructure, and data management. IT blends technical and management skills for enterprise use.
B.Tech ECE is for students who enjoy working with circuits, embedded systems, mobile communication, robotics, and signal processing. This stream is useful for telecom companies, consumer electronics, and control systems in industries.
Key Differences Between These B.Tech Programs:
CSE is programming-intensive. IT includes applications and system-level operations.
AI goes deeper into data modeling and pattern recognition.
ECE focuses more on hardware, communication, and embedded tech.
AI and CSE overlap, but AI involves more research-based learning.
